Understanding Tardive Dyskinesia

Tardive Dyskinesia is typically associated with the long-term use of medications such as antipsychotics and antiemetics. These drugs, while effective in managing psychiatric conditions and nausea, can lead to the development of involuntary movements over time. The exact cause of Tardive Dyskinesia is not fully understood, but it is believed to involve alterations in the brain’s dopamine system.

Medication Adjustments and Alternative Options

One of the first steps in affordable Tardive Dyskinesia treatment involves evaluating the medications that may be causing or exacerbating the condition. Consulting with a qualified healthcare professional to review medication options is essential. They may recommend adjustments to the dosage or prescribe alternative medications with a lower risk of causing or worsening Tardive Dyskinesia.

Exploring Financial Assistance Programs

In addition to affordable treatment options, various financial assistance programs are availableto provide support for individuals seeking affordable Tardive Dyskinesia treatments. These programs aim to alleviate the financial burden associated with medical care and ensure that individuals can access the necessary treatments without worrying about the cost. Some resources to explore include:

Patient Assistance Programs (PAPs): Many pharmaceutical companies offer PAPs that provide free or discounted medications to eligible individuals who meet specific criteria. These programs can significantly reduce the financial strain of acquiring necessary medications for Tardive Dyskinesia.

Nonprofit Organizations: There are several nonprofit organizations dedicated to assisting individuals with the cost of medical treatments. These organizations may offer financial aid, grants, or scholarships specifically for Tardive Dyskinesia patients. Researching and reaching out to these organizations can provide valuable resources and financial support.

Government Assistance: Government-sponsored healthcare programs, such as Medicaid or Medicare, may cover some of the costs associated with Tardive Dyskinesia treatments. Eligibility requirements vary, so it is essential to explore these options and determine if they can help reduce the financial burden.

Community Resources: Local community centers, clinics, or health departments may offer affordable or sliding-scale fee services for individuals with limited financial means. These resources can provide access to medical professionals, therapists, or support groups at reduced costs.
